AD Ports Group inks $2 billion loan

UAE-based port operator AD Ports Group has signed a General Corporate Facility agreement with a syndicate of 13 regional and international banks worth approximately $2 billion. The multi-currency facility is divided into three tranches, amounting to €600 million, $620 million, and AED 2,863 million,

Fredriksen takes lion’s share in Euronav

Famatown Finance Limited, a company indirectly controlled by shipping billionaire John Fredriksen, has acquired an additional 964,000 shares in Belgian tanker owner Euronav, taking its total stake to 26.46 pct. The share increase of 5.90 percent was disclosed in an SC 13D/A form with the Securities
